Question Re: Google Earth to BSB / KAP

Thanks for creating GE2KAP, it's really great.

I have encountered a bug in recent versions. I have used 10.0.4, 10.0.5 and now I am using the latest version, 10.0.6.1.

Whenever I use it to create KAP on high resolutions, the resulting KAP files fall in the same position. In OpenCPN, I see several red boxes, but only 1 picture is visible. This happens for several other software in which can read KAP files. So I think there is a problem with generated KAP files for high resolutions.

I have tested this for several resolutions, and I found that this happens for scales higher than 1:4000. Lower than that, everything is just fine. Is it because of some rounding procedure in scales?

I can provide samples if needed, but this bug is easliy reproducible. Just create 4 tiles with scales higher than 1:4000.

Re: Google Earth to BSB / KAP

Well it works for me, see the attachment which is 4 tiled charts of marina Hemingway in Cuba. Each chart has a scale of 1:3342.

Sometimes its hard to see the charts on OpenCPN. What I recommend is that you first turn tiling off (F9), then put the cursor in the outline of one of the charts, then right click and select "Max Detail Here". That will show one chart then turn tiling on and you should see all of them by zooming out.

If that doesn't work for you send me the 4 charts. My email is in the Help

Re: Google Earth to BSB / KAP

Did some more investigation on QGIS. The problem is that when it loads a chart with a large scale, it loads the wrong coordinates. The latitude is way off and the longitude is not quite correct but close. See the attached screenshots. OpenCPN shows the coordinates for the circle in the middle of the chart to be lat=23.086220 lon= -82.503230 but QGIS says that its at lat=-0.00369 lon=-81.99397.

This chart loads fine on OpenCPN and OziExpoler, SeaClear and Fugawi so it has to a problem with QGIS not the chart produced by GE2KAP .

I did some searches for problems with QGIS or GDAL getting wrong coordinates with BSB /KAP and found a lot of similar hits but nothing exactly like this problem.

Again prop I suggest you open a problem with QGIS.

Re: Google Earth to BSB / KAP

GE2KAP.V10.0.6.2

Occasionally some users run into a problem installing Open Object Rexx program they get this message:

Unable to read the current value of PATH .. You will need to set the PATH environment variable manually.

This means they have to add the path to the oorexx program to the PATH environment variable of windows.

I have updated the GE2KAP Help file Problems section to include instructions how to do this. Also modified GE2KAP.exe so that if it finds oorexx not installed, it will give the user the opportunity to open the Help file so they can read the problems section.
